Leaky Dishwashing machine


This is most likely the most daily dishwasher problem, and also fortunately is that it is simple to identify. Leaks occur as a result of numerous reasons, as well as the leaks can ruin your kitchen area. Typical causes of dishwasher leaks include;
  • Improper pipeline link: If the pipelines at the rear of your device are not safely fixed or if they are broken, it can cause leaks.

  • Incorrect recipe piling: Always guarantee that you do not overstack the tray and that you organize the dishes properly

  • Way too much cleaning agent: Putting sufficient cleaning agent could also trigger a leak. Make certain that you put simply sufficient for your recipes and also not much more.

  • Corrosion: It could likewise be an outcome of some corrosion or deterioration of your machine. In this situation, it is far better to change the dish washer.

  • Door Seals: Examine if the door seals are still intact and also safely secured. If the seals are not ready, maybe a considerable source of leaks.

  • Bad-Smelling Dish washer


    This is another typical dishwasher trouble, and also it is mostly caused by food particles or grease lingering in the device. In this situation, seek these fragments, take them out as well as do the meals without any recipes inside the maker. Laundry the filter completely. That will certainly aid get rid of the bad scent. Make certain that you get rid of every food particle from your recipes prior to transferring it to the machine in the future.

    Lack of ability to Drain


    Sometimes you might observe a big amount of water left in your bathtub after a laundry. That is probably a drain issue. You can either check the drain pipe for damages or blockages. When doubtful, contact a professional to have it examined and also fixed.

    Does unclean appropriately


    If your dishes as well as cutleries appear of the dishwashing machine and also still look filthy or unclean, your spray arms may be an issue. In a lot of cases, the spray arms can obtain clogged, and it will certainly need a quick tidy or a substitute to work successfully again.

    Dishwasher Won’t Drain? 8 Steps to Fix It


    Run the Disposal


    A full garbage disposal or an air gap in a connecting hose can prevent water from properly draining out of the dishwasher. Simply running the disposal for about 30 seconds may fix the issue.


    Check for Blockages


    Check the bottom of the dishwasher to make sure that an item or pieces of food haven't fallen from the rack to block the water flow.


    Load the Dishwasher Correctly


    Make sure you’re loading the dishwasher correctly. Read the manufacturers’ instructions or owner’s manual for tips and directions on how to load dishes for best results.


    Clean or Change the Filter


    You may have a clogged dishwasher filter that’s preventing water from draining. Many homeowners don’t realize that dishwasher filters need to be cleaned regularly. Check your owner’s manual to see where the filter is located on your dishwasher, and for instructions on how and when to clean it. For many dishwashers, the filter can be found on the inside bottom of the appliance.


    Inspect the Drain Hose


    Check the drain hose connecting to the sink and garbage disposal. Straighten any kinks that you may see, which could be causing the problem. Blow through the hose or poke a wire hanger through to check for clogs. Make sure the hose seal is tight, too.


    Try Vinegar and Baking Soda


    Mix together about one cup each of baking soda and vinegar and pour the mixture into the standing water at the bottom of the dishwasher. Leave for about 20 minutes. If the water is draining or starting to drain at that time, rinse with hot water and then run the dishwasher’s rinse cycle. That may be enough to help loosen any clogs or debris that are preventing the dishwasher from draining properly.


    Listen to Your Machine While It's Running


    Listen to your dishwasher while it’s running a cycle. If it doesn’t make the usual operating sounds, particularly if it’s making a humming or clicking noise, the drain pump and motor may need replacing. If this occurs, it may be time to call a professional for help.
